The ANSIColor module can be used for namespacing and mixed into your own classes.

COLORED_REGEXP = /\e\[([34][0-7]|[0-9])m/   Regular expression that is used to scan for ANSI-sequences while uncoloring strings.
VERSION = '1.0.4'   Term::ANSIColor version

Public Class methods

Turns the coloring on or off globally, so you can easily do this for example:

 Term::ANSIColor::coloring = STDOUT.isatty

Returns true, if the coloring function of this module is switched on, false otherwise.

Public Instance methods

Returns an array of all Term::ANSIColor attributes as symbols.

Returns an uncolored version of the string, that is all ANSI-sequences are stripped from the string.
